Supporting COBRA Administration Across Multiple Employer Groups

Third-party administrators often manage COBRA responsibilities across many employer groups, each with its own participants, plan structures, timelines, and billing activity. Without the right system, these responsibilities can become difficult to manage efficiently.

Benefit Plan Systems helps TPAs administer continuation coverage across multiple clients within one platform, improving visibility and reducing reliance on manual tracking.

Administrators can use the system to:

  • Track COBRA qualifying events across employer groups

  • Manage participant eligibility and continuation coverage

  • Generate COBRA election notices and required documentation

  • Track billing activity and premium payments

  • Maintain organized records across client populations

By centralizing these responsibilities, TPAs can reduce manual processes and manage COBRA administration more efficiently across their client base.

How COBRA Administration Works for Third-Party Administrators

Third-party administrators frequently manage COBRA continuation coverage on behalf of employer clients. When employees lose employer-sponsored health coverage due to qualifying events, administrators must ensure that continuation coverage is offered in accordance with federal regulations.
